WebT he bottle tree both looks like a bottle, contains potable sap, and is a characteristic sight of the dry inland savannah of Queensland, where the roots, shoots, and wood provided food for aborigines. In Queensland the trees have pronounced entasis, expanding to as much as 6 feet in diameter well above eye level. WebThe bottle tree is semi-deciduous (drops some of its leaves in winter) and is also drought-deciduous as a coping mechansism during periods of no water. They can reach heights of …
